The Wobble
If your synth has an LFO option, that'd be the easiest way to give your bass a wobble. You should also crank the distortion a little more, it sounds flat and cheezy.
If you don't have an LFO option, you'll have to use an envelope. Start by changing the filer to LP (low pass) And then using a volume envelope that looks like a saw wave. There's hopefully a box you can check to sync the wave to the tempo, if not, you just have to sync manually.
You can actually make a great wobble bass with a 3xOSC. Just youtube it:)
If your going for dub, define the bass and snare a little more. The general idea is usually a slow, stretched out, glitchy and dirty song.
